Creamy Garlic Butter Beans with Sun-Dried Tomatoes – Bold & Comforting

This creamy garlic butter beans dish is one of those comforting meals I turn to when I need something quick, hearty, and full of bold Mediterranean flavor.

Made with tender butter beans, rich sun-dried tomatoes, fragrant garlic, and fresh spinach all swimming in a luscious Parmesan cream sauce, this recipe is weeknight-friendly and totally satisfying.

You won’t believe how luxurious it tastes with such minimal effort!

Ingredient Highlights

Butter beans (aka lima beans): Soft and creamy, they soak up all the flavor. Use canned for convenience.

Sun-dried tomatoes: Their rich, tangy sweetness adds amazing depth.

Heavy cream: For that luscious, velvety finish (you can sub half-and-half).

Parmesan cheese: Salty, nutty, and perfect for thickening the sauce.

Fresh spinach: A quick stir-in at the end adds a burst of green and freshness.

Garlic and herbs: Garlic, oregano, red pepper flakes, and smoked paprika build a bold flavor base.

Pro Tips Before You Start

Control the spice: Start with ½ tsp of red pepper flakes and adjust to your heat preference.

Broth choice matters: Use a good-quality vegetable broth to add body and flavor.

Grate your own Parmesan: It melts better and gives the sauce a smoother texture.

Don’t overheat cream: Add it off heat to avoid curdling.

How to Make Creamy Garlic Butter Beans

Step 1: Build the flavor base
Melt butter in a large pan over medium heat.

Add garlic, salt, oregano, red pepper flakes, smoked paprika, and black pepper.

Sauté for about 2 minutes, just until fragrant.

Step 2: Simmer the beans and tomatoes
Stir in the sun-dried tomatoes, butter beans, and vegetable broth.

Let everything simmer, uncovered, for about 5 minutes so the flavors meld.

Step 3: Finish with cream and greens
Remove the pan from heat.

Stir in the chopped spinach until wilted, then fold in the heavy cream, Parmesan, and fresh basil until everything is creamy and well combined.

Step 4: Serve and enjoy!
Spoon into bowls and serve warm with crusty bread, fluffy rice, or your favorite pasta.

Variations & Substitutions

Make it vegan: Use a plant-based cream and skip the Parmesan or sub nutritional yeast.

Swap greens: Use kale or arugula in place of spinach.

Add protein: Stir in rotisserie chicken or grilled shrimp if desired.

Lower fat: Try using half-and-half or light cream instead of heavy cream.

Storage & Leftovers

Refrigerator: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 4 days.

Freezer: Freeze for up to 2 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Reheat: Warm gently in a saucepan over medium-low heat, adding a splash of broth or cream to loosen the sauce.

FAQs

Can I use dried beans instead of canned?
Yes, just soak and cook them fully before using—about 2 to 2½ cups cooked beans total.

Is this recipe spicy?
It has a gentle heat from red pepper flakes, but you can reduce or increase to taste.

Can I make this dairy-free?
Yes! Use a plant-based cream and dairy-free Parmesan or nutritional yeast.

Can I substitute the butter beans?
Great Northern or cannellini beans work, but butter beans give the creamiest result.

Can I make this ahead?
Definitely! It keeps well and the flavors deepen after a day in the fridge.

What type of sun-dried tomatoes should I use?
Use oil-packed for the best flavor and texture. Drain excess oil before chopping.

Can I blend the sauce for a smoother texture?
Yes, blend a portion of the sauce if you prefer a thicker, smoother result.

Creamy Garlic Butter Beans

Quick & Simple Meals
These Creamy Garlic Butter Beans feature tender butter (lima) beans simmered in a rich garlic-butter sauce with sun-dried tomatoes, spinach, and Parmesan. Ready in under 20 minutes, they make a luscious side or main when spooned over pasta, rice, or crusty bread.
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 5 minutes mins
Cook Time 12 minutes mins
Total Time 17 minutes mins
Servings 4
Calories 350 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 2 Tbsp unsalted butter 28 g
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• ½ tsp each: salt oregano, crushed red pepper flakes, smoked paprika
  • ¼ tsp ground black pepper
  • ½ cup sun-dried tomatoes roughly chopped
  • ½ to 1 cup vegetable broth 120–236 mL
  • Two 15-oz cans butter beans drained (aka lima beans, 425 g each)
  • 1 cup chopped fresh spinach
  • 1 cup heavy cream or half-and-half, 236 mL
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an 50 g
  • 2 Tbsp chopped fresh basil

Instructions
 

  • In a large sauté pan, melt butter over medium heat.
  • Add garlic, salt, herbs, and spices. Sauté 2 minutes.
  • Stir in sun-dried tomatoes, vegetable broth, and butter beans.
  • Simmer 5 minutes, uncovered.
  • Remove from heat. Stir in spinach to wilt. Fold in cream, Parmesan, and basil until creamy.
  • Serve warm with crusty bread, pasta, or rice. Enjoy!

Notes

  • Broth Amount: Adjust the broth between ½–1 cup to reach your preferred sauce consistency—more for a looser sauce, less for extra richness.
  • Cream Substitute: For a lighter version, swap heavy cream with half-and-half or even whole milk, but the sauce will be slightly thinner.
  • Bean Swap: Great northern or cannellini beans can replace butter beans if you prefer.
